#!/usr/bin/env pypy
""" The purpose of this test file is to check that the optimizeopt *test* cases
are correct. It uses the z3 SMT solver to check the before/after optimization
traces for equivalence. Only supports very few operations for now, but would
have found the buggy tests in d9616aacbd02/issue #3832.
It can also be used to do bounded model checking on the optimizer, by
generating random traces."""

def z3_pydiv(x, y):
r = x / y
psubx = r * y - x
return z3.If(
y == z3.BitVecVal(0, LONG_BIT),
z3.BitVecVal(0xdeadbeef, LONG_BIT), # XXX model "undefined" better
r + (z3.If(y < 0, psubx, -psubx) >> (LONG_BIT - 1)))
def z3_pymod(x, y):
r = x % y
return z3.If(
y == z3.BitVecVal(0, LONG_BIT),
z3.BitVecVal(0xdeadbeef, LONG_BIT),
r + (y & z3.If(y < 0, -r, r) >> (LONG_BIT - 1)))

def add_to_solver(self, ops, state):
for op in ops:
if op.type != 'v':
res = self.newvar(op)
else:
res = None
opname = op.getopname()
# clear state
arg0 = arg1 = None
if not op.is_guard():
state.no_ovf = None
# convert arguments
if op.numargs() == 1:
arg0 = self.convert(op.getarg(0))
elif op.numargs() == 2:
arg0 = self.convert(op.getarg(0))
arg1 = self.convert(op.getarg(1))
# compute results
if opname == "int_add":
expr = arg0 + arg1
elif opname == "int_sub":
expr = arg0 - arg1
elif opname == "int_mul":
expr = arg0 * arg1
elif opname == "int_and":
expr = arg0 & arg1
elif opname == "int_or":
expr = arg0 | arg1
elif opname == "int_xor":
expr = arg0 ^ arg1
elif opname == "int_eq":
expr = self.cond(arg0 == arg1)
elif opname == "int_ne":
expr = self.cond(arg0 != arg1)
elif opname == "int_lt":
expr = self.cond(arg0 < arg1)
elif opname == "int_le":
expr = self.cond(arg0 <= arg1)
elif opname == "int_gt":
expr = self.cond(arg0 > arg1)
elif opname == "int_ge":
expr = self.cond(arg0 >= arg1)
elif opname == "int_is_true":
expr = self.cond(arg0 != FALSEBV)
elif opname == "uint_lt":
expr = self.cond(z3.ULT(arg0, arg1))
elif opname == "uint_le":
expr = self.cond(z3.ULE(arg0, arg1))
elif opname == "uint_gt":
expr = self.cond(z3.UGT(arg0, arg1))
elif opname == "uint_ge":
expr = self.cond(z3.UGE(arg0, arg1))
elif opname == "int_is_zero":
expr = self.cond(arg0 == FALSEBV)
elif opname == "int_neg":
expr = -arg0
elif opname == "int_invert":
expr = ~arg0
elif opname == "int_lshift":
expr = arg0 << arg1
elif opname == "int_rshift":
expr = arg0 >> arg1
elif opname == "uint_rshift":
expr = z3.LShR(arg0, arg1)
elif opname == "int_add_ovf":
expr = arg0 + arg1
m = z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, arg0) + z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, arg1)
state.no_ovf = m == z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, expr)
elif opname == "int_sub_ovf":
expr = arg0 - arg1
m = z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, arg0) - z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, arg1)
state.no_ovf = m == z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, expr)
elif opname == "int_mul_ovf":
expr = arg0 * arg1
m = z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, arg0) * z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, arg1)
state.no_ovf = m == z3.SignExt(LONG_BIT, expr)
elif opname == "int_signext":
numbits = op.getarg(1).getint() * 8
expr = z3.SignExt(64 - numbits, z3.Extract(numbits - 1, 0, arg0))
elif opname == "int_force_ge_zero":
expr = z3.If(arg0 < 0, 0, arg0)
elif opname == "uint_mul_high":
# zero-extend args to 2*LONG_BIT bit, then multiply and extract
# highest LONG_BIT bits
zarg0 = z3.ZeroExt(LONG_BIT, arg0)
zarg1 = z3.ZeroExt(LONG_BIT, arg1)
expr = z3.Extract(LONG_BIT * 2 - 1, LONG_BIT, zarg0 * zarg1)
elif opname == "same_as_i":
expr = arg0
elif op.is_guard():
assert state.before
cond = self.guard_to_condition(op, state) # was optimized away, must be true
self.prove(cond, op)
continue
elif opname in ["label", "escape_i"]:
# TODO: handling escape this way probably is not correct
continue # ignore for now
elif opname == "call_pure_i" or opname == "call_i":
# only div and mod supported
effectinfo = op.getdescr().get_extra_info()
oopspecindex = effectinfo.oopspecindex
if oopspecindex == EffectInfo.OS_INT_PY_DIV:
arg0 = self.convert(op.getarg(1)) # arg 0 is the function
arg1 = self.convert(op.getarg(2))
expr = z3_pydiv(arg0, arg1)
elif oopspecindex == EffectInfo.OS_INT_PY_MOD:
arg0 = self.convert(op.getarg(1)) # arg 0 is the function
arg1 = self.convert(op.getarg(2))
expr = z3_pymod(arg0, arg1)
else:
assert 0, "unsupported"
else:
assert 0, "unsupported"
self.solver.add(res == expr)

if __name__ == '__main__':
# this code is there so we can use the file to automatically reduce crashes
# with shrinkray.
# 1) install shrinkray
# 2) put the buggy (big) trace into crash.txt
# 3) run shrinkray like this:
# shrinkray test/test_z3checktests.py crash.txt --timeout=100
# this takes a while (can be hours) but it will happily turn the huge trace
# into a tiny one
